Transaction 316e2b86163595afcbdd67a5d37a526a2c7e74a5122c1c52e21a5b02194575f8
1 Input
1 Output
-
316e2b86163595afcbdd67a5d37a526a2c7e74a5122c1c52e21a5b02194575f8:0
- value
- 14543412
- script pubkey
- OP_0 OP_PUSHBYTES_20 43c3349d30cf2becd09c772d2b2e0d61e1c02dae
- address
- bc1qg0pnf8fseu47e5yuwukjktsdv8suqtdwlqm493